Analysis Notes
Cgh-Global Emergency Management Strategies was awarded
Delivery Order FA465921F0029 (FA4659-21-F-0029)
worth up to $2,362,966
by Air Mobility Command
in March 2021.
The contract
has a duration of 7 months and
was awarded
with a Small Business Total set aside
with
NAICS 561990 and
PSC S202
via direct negotiation acquisition procedures.
